Day 1C of WSOP Main Event
Day 1C of the WSOP Main Event took place this week and it proved to be the busiest of the three flights with 3,466 players taking part. At the end of the day Mark Kroon was leading the pack with a stack of 246,300, joining Kroon with over 200K chips was Imari Love with 214,300.
